  • Patent number: 6886620
    Abstract: A security bar assembly has a plurality of bars that extend across an opening and have ends joined to drive chains. The bars may extend between two channels positioned on opposite faces of the opening, and may be slidable within the channels. The ends of the bars may be retained in the channels and the ends may have connections to chain links in opposing drive chains which are spaced apart a predetermined number of links to keep the bars a predetermined distance apart. A drive mechanism may be provided for moving the drive chains to slide the bars in the channels and a storage area adjacent the opening associated with the channels to retain the bars when they are not in place over the opening. The channels may each enclose a drive mechanism for independently moving the bar ends in each channel. In such embodiments, the drive mechanisms in the channels may be independently driven respectively by first and second motors. The first and second motors may be synchronized by a non-mechanical communication link.

  • Patent number: 6640871
    Abstract: In one aspect, the invention provides an endless loop lock including a drive wheel adapted to be driven or not driven. An endless loop may be provided, engaging the drive wheel and adapted to be driven by the drive wheel to move a device, such as a security bar, connected to the endless loop. A guide may be provided, biased against the endless loop at a position spaced apart from the drive wheel. A lock may be provided, for engaging the endless loop to inhibit movement of the endless loop, the guide being positioned to bias the endless loop out of engagement with the lock when the endless loop is driven by the drive wheel. The lock may be actuated by a force applied to the device connected to the endless loop when the drive wheel is not driven.

  • Patent number: 6035917
    Abstract: A foldable security bar assembly, is convenient, aesthetic and less costly than existing security systems, and is used primarily for security rather than a shutter assembly. The assembly is for placing over or in an opening and has a plurality of horizontal bars extending between two channels, the two channels positioned one on each side of the opening with the bars slidable vertically within the channels. A plurality of connector links join adjacent bars together with at least one of the bars having a connection at each end within the channels to a raising and lowering mechanism in each channel coordinated to raise and lower the at least one bar and hence the whole assembly. A drive system is provided for the raising and lowering mechanism, and guides above or below the channels guide and retain the horizontal bars in a folded configuration above or below the opening with alternate bars on opposite sides.
